]> git.decadent.org.uk Git - dak.git/commitdiff
Merge remote branch 'drkranz/master' into merge
authorJoerg Jaspert <joerg@debian.org>
Sun, 29 Aug 2010 13:52:33 +0000 (15:52 +0200)
committerJoerg Jaspert <joerg@debian.org>
Sun, 29 Aug 2010 13:52:33 +0000 (15:52 +0200)
* drkranz/master:
  daklib/queue.py: send mails to sponsors too

Signed-off-by: Joerg Jaspert <joerg@debian.org>
daklib/queue.py

index 8d814e86c077828c2e7187f3de2e04416cb1d47a..afd3277840ed153b7972eba59191eb19623b04f6 100755 (executable)
@@ -329,8 +329,11 @@ class Upload(object):
             self.Subst["__MAINTAINER_TO__"] = self.pkg.changes["maintainer2047"]
             self.Subst["__MAINTAINER__"] = self.pkg.changes.get("maintainer", "Unknown")
 
-        if "sponsoremail" in self.pkg.changes:
+        session = DBConn().session()
+        fpr = get_fingerprint(self.pkg.changes['fingerprint'], session)
+        if self.check_if_upload_is_sponsored("%s@debian.org" % fpr.uid.uid, fpr.uid.name):
             self.Subst["__MAINTAINER_TO__"] += ", %s" % self.pkg.changes["sponsoremail"]
+        session.close()
 
         if cnf.has_key("Dinstall::TrackingServer") and self.pkg.changes.has_key("source"):
             self.Subst["__MAINTAINER_TO__"] += "\nBcc: %s@%s" % (self.pkg.changes["source"], cnf["Dinstall::TrackingServer"])